Квазианалоговое моделирующее устройство для решения задач линейного программирования
О П И С А Н И Е 28276!
ИЗОБРЕТЕНИ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
Союз Советских
Социалистических
Республик
Зависимое от авт. свидетельства ¹
Заявлено 21.VI I.1969 (№ 1349448/18-24) с присоединением заявки № 1349834/18-24)
Приоритет
Опубликовано 28.1Х.1970. Бюллетень № 30
Дата опубликования описания 11.III,1971
Кл. 42m>, 7/34
МПК G 06Q 7/34
УДК 681.14(088.8) Комитет по делам изооретеиий и открытии при Совете Мииистрое
СССР
Авторы изобретения
Г. И. Грездов, Л. А. Симак и Ю. П, Космач
Институт кибернетики АН Украинской ССР
Заявитель
КВАЗИАНАЛОГОВОЕ МОДЕЛИРУЮЩЕЕ УСТРОЙСТВО
ДЛЯ РЕШЕНИЯ ЗАДАЧ ЛИНЕЙНОГО ПРОГРАММИРОВАНИЯ
Изобретение относится к области вычислительной техники.
Известны квази аналоговые моделирующие устройства, содержащие подключенные к источникам входных сигналов аналоги линейных и целевых функций. Эти устройства при решении математических задач требуют применения большого количества регулируемых проводимостей и дополнительного ввода матриц коэффициентов.
В предложенном квазианалоговом моделирующем устройстве указанные недостатки в значительной степени ликвидированы. Для этого оно содержит формирователь штрафной функции с подключенным к группе его входов преобразователем неравенств в уравнения, входы которого и входы другой группы формирователя штрафной функции присоединены к выходам аналогов линейных функций. Выход аналога целевой функции подключен к одному из входов формирователя штрафной функции, выход которого через переключатель и линейный резистор присоединен к одному из входов аналога целевой функции.
Кроме того, для упрощения формирователя штрафной функции это устройство следует снабдить группой цепочек из согласно и последс вательно включенных диодов, точки соединения которых подключить ко входным зажимам формирователя штрафной функции, а аноды и катоды через нелинейные резисторы или непосредственно соединить соответственно с положительным и отрицательным полюсом двух источников напряжения, другие полюсы кото5 рых подключить к выходным зажимам устройства.
На фиг. 1 приведены принципиальные схемы аналога линейной функции и формирователя штрафной функции, соединенные между собой;
10 на фиг, 2 приведена блок-схема квазианалогового моделирующего устройства для решения задачи линейного программирования.
Это устройство состоит из аналогов 1, 2 линейных функций, формирователя 8 штрафной
15 функции, аналога 4 целевой функции преобразователя 5 неравенств в уравнения, линейного резистора б и переключателя 7.
Квазианалоговое моделирующее устройство (см. фиг. 2) предназначено для решения сле20 дующей задачи линейного программирования:
С х — F=O, (1)
B(C õ(À, (2)
Сзх=1ь — - (3)
25 1 min где Сь Сз, Сз — матрицы коэффициентов, х— неизвестный вектор †столб;
А, В, F — заданные вектор-столбцы.
Устройство работает следующим образом.
30 На выходе аналога 1 линейных функций выра2827е1 батываются сигналы, соответствующие невязкам уравнения (1), а именно в= С1х — F.
Аналог 2 линейных функций вместе с преобразователем 5 неравенств в уравнения вырабатывает сигналы, соответствующие невязкам системы неравенств (2), а именно вв=Сгх — В, если С х(В, eA— = С х — А, если С х) В.
На выходе аналога 4 целевой функции вырабатывается сигнал, соответствующий невязке целевой функции г =С;С вЂ” 1».
В формирователе 3 штрафной функции по невязкам формируются составляющие штрафной функции f+ и f, определяемые выражением а значения р вводится в состав штрафной функции путем подключения одного из входов аналога 4 целевой функции к выходу формирователя 8 штрафной функции через линейный резистор 6 и переключатель 7.
На выходе квазианалогового моделирующего устройства формируются сигналы, соответствующие следующим составляющим штрафной функции:
f +np, и f (если отыскивается минимум целевой функции) и
1+ и f +ар, (если отыскивается максимум целевой функции).
Предмет изобретения
1. Квазианалоговое моделирующее устройство для решения задач линейного программирования, содержащее подключенные к источникам входных сигналов аналоги линейных и целевых функций, отличаюи1ееся тем, что, с целью упрощения схемы и процесса подготовки задачи к решению, оно содержит формирователь шграфной функции с подключенным к одной группе его входов преобразователем неравенств в уравнения, входы которого и другая группа входов формирователя штрафной функции присоединены к выходам аналогов линейных функций; выход аналога целевой функции подключен к одному из входом формирователя штрафной функции, выход которого через переключатель и линейный резистор присоединен к одному из входов аналога целевой функции.
2. Устройство по п. 1, отличающееся тем, что, с целью упрощения формирователя штрафной функции, он содержит группы цепочек из согласно и последовательно включенных диодов, точки соединения которых подключены ко входным зажимам формирователя штрафной функции, а аноды и катоды через нелинейные резисторы или непосредственно соединены ссответственно с положительным и отрицательным полюсом двух источников напряжения, другие полюсы которых подключены к выход35 пым зажимам устройства.
282761
Составитель Г. Сорокин
Корректор Г. С. Мухина
Редактор Андреева
Техред Т. П. Курилко
Типография, пр. Сапунова, 2
Заказ 430jl Издат. № 211 Тираж 480 Подписное
ЦНИИПИ Комитета по делам изобретений и открытий при Совете Министров СССР
Москва, 5К-35, Раушская наб., д. 4!5


